Topic: PSX Lid Switch Mod
Replies: 2
Views: 504

I added a toggle to my friends PS1. The pins yo want to hook the toggle to are on the bottom of the mainboard. Solder the wires to the opposing pins (on a greystation it goes front to back {controler port side and av side}, on a PS1 it goes left to right)
